Testing Solar Modules in Greenhouse Environments

During the final stage of the accelerator, REDIGA partnered with a greenhouse to explore how different types and sizes of solar modules affect the growth and quality of leafy vegetables. This hands-on research allowed us to test our solar panel technology in a real agricultural setting, gaining valuable insights into how solar installations can benefit both energy production and crop performance.

We focused specifically on leafy greens, which are highly sensitive to light conditions. By evaluating how module design impacts plant health and growth, REDIGA was able to refine our technology for agri-pv systems, where solar panels and agriculture coexist for mutual benefit.
